Ind. Code § 14-38-2-22

Violations

As added by P.L.195-2014, SEC.47.

Sec. 22. (a) An owner or operator who fails to comply with section 6, 10, or 11 of this chapter commits a Class C infraction.

(b) The department may assess a civil penalty of not more than ten thousand dollars ($10,000) against an owner or operator who knowingly fails to comply with section 6, 10, or 11 of this chapter.

(c) A civil penalty assessed under this section shall be deposited in the oil and gas environmental fund established by IC 14-37-10-2.
